Expert: China could consider consumption vouchers in the services sector


Jiang Zhao, associate researcher at the Chinese Academy of International Trade and Economic Cooperation, said during an exclusive interview with China Perspectives that the consumer goods trade-in policy has significantly boosted the growth of goods consumption. In the future, promoting service consumption through the distribution of consumption subsidies could serve as a key policy lever. However, it is also important to note that subsidies for service consumption entail substantial funding and pose high regulatory challenges, which requires careful consideration.
